Bregente is top seed;Mona, Lisa clash

Lisa Sarines’ bid for a rare Stroke Play-Match Play double will begin with a family showdown against her twin sister, Mona, in the opening round of the knockout stage.

Rolando Bregente fired an even-par 72 in rainy conditions on Wednesday to secure the No. 1 seed in the men’s division of the National Golf Association of the Philippines (NGAP) Match Play Championship at soggy Luisita Golf and Country Club in Tarlac.

In the women’s bracket, Lisa Sarines’ bid for a rare Stroke Play-Match Play double will begin with a family showdown against her twin sister, Mona, in the opening round of the knockout stage.

Bregente, a member of the national pool, finished the 36-hole qualifying at 5-under 139 after rounds of 67 and 72. Filipino-Japanese Shinichi Suzuki claimed the No. 2 seed with a second-round 70 for 141, while reigning Philippine Amateur Open Stroke Play champion Jet Hernandez secured the third seed after a 74 for 142.

“I think half the challenge this week was making it to the match play stage,” said Hernandez, who won last week’s Stroke Play title by 22 shots over Bregente and Chris Remata. “I actually don’t care what ranking I got.”

Hernandez will face multiple Junior Philippine Golf Tour leg winner Alexis Nailga, who qualified 14th after rounds of 78 and 75.

Bregente takes on No. 16 seed Ronel Taga-an, who advanced with an 80, while the 6-foot-3 Suzuki meets Geoffrey Tan in the Round of 16. The quarterfinals will also be played on Wednesday afternoon.

Among the featured matchups is 14-year-old Ralph Batican, a protégé of Philippine golf legend Frankie Miñoza, against Jacob Casuga. Batican earned the sixth seed after shooting a second-round 74.

Mhark Fernando III, son of former champion Mhark Fernando Sr., will face fellow teenager Bobe Salahog, who qualified as the eighth seed after rounds of 73 and 74.

On the women’s side, Lisa Sarines, who dominated last week’s Stroke Play Championship, said she values the Match Play title even more. Standing in her way, however, is her twin sister.

“I’m sure she’s rooting for both of us to win, but that just can’t happen,” Lisa said of their mother, Dang, who has accompanied the sisters to every tournament. “It will be a very tough match because she is also playing well.”

Reigning Singapore Amateur Open champion Grace Quintanilla captured the top seed after a second-round 70 for 142 and will face No. 8 seed Brittany Tamayo.

National team stalwart Ally Gaccion qualified second after carding a 73 and will meet 15-year-old Precious Zaragosa, who rebounded from a disappointing Stroke Play campaign by posting rounds of 76 and 73 to secure the seventh seed.

Another intriguing match pits Nicole Gan of Immaculate Conception Academy against Cebu star Tashanah Balangauan.

The pairings:

MEN

Bobe Salahog vs Thirdy Fernando

Jed Dy vs Lukeshvarunaa Elangkovan

Apollo Batican vs Jacob Casuga

Jacob Rolida vs Patrick Tambalque

Emil Hernandez vs Edison Tabalin

Jet Hernandez vs Alexis Nailga

Shinichi Suzuki vs Geoffrey Tan

Rolando Bregente vs Ronel Taga-an

WOMEN

Nicole Gan vs Tashanah Balangauan

Mona Sarines vs Lisa Sarines

Ally Gaccion vs Precious Zaragosa

Grace Quintanila vs Brittany Tamayo
